### Step 4: Stabilize the integration tests

Heads up: the Tollgate payments suite is flaky mostly because tests share one sandbox ledger. Before migrating, give each test run its own namespace and bump the settlement poll timeout — the old default is way too tight. Once that's in place, reruns should drop to near zero. The test harness picks up these configuration values at startup.

config for hahip-yajep:
holix:
  log_level: error
  metrics_host: metrics.holix.qorvellabs.internal
  pin: 9600
  pool_size: 8

# Flaky integration tests in the Tollgate payments service.
# Retries masked a race in the ledger-settle step; retries now off.
# Release manager: hold the cut if tollgate-settle fails twice.
# This client hits the Tollgate sandbox; sandbox resets nightly.
# Auth uses the sandbox key that follows:

API key for hahog-kajef: vxb15-Orrbjm9glxbWQLX

**Handover: Stagesight seat-map renderer**

Welcome — you're taking over the Stagesight renderer we built for the Pellam Court Theatre. The SVG layer is stable; the zoom-clustering code is not, so avoid refactoring it mid-season. Builds run through Farrowdeck CI and deploy nightly. One critical item: the venue geometry files are encrypted at rest, and my departure means the keyholder rotation lands on you. The decryption utility lives on the render box and will prompt you once; answer with the recovery passphrase below.

recovery phrase for hahag-tadup: zorox-wenath

Subject: Big-deal discounts — new guardrails

Hi all,

Quick heads-up for the finance folks: we're tightening discounts on deals above the Tier-3 threshold. Anything over 18% now needs sign-off from Marit or me, no exceptions, even for the Quellon renewal crowd. Standard approvals stay in Dealdesk; large ones route through the new Falcrest queue. Yes, it adds a day — worth it for margin hygiene. Full matrix lands Friday. Before that goes out, one piece of context stays within this group.

internal memo for yafop-hawef: The renewal with Druwynax Group closes at $20 million a year, 20 percent above the last contract. Project Druath slips by two quarters because of the staffing delay.